Output bbba78c23c217245a84698c7ef8a5c7462d4f18303fa32ea7555314c3be74ee9:1

value
8809704
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59c331debb40bd9a3de6e26451f87845f2677b58 OP_EQUAL
address
39sdtzLpcV8rFmU1ZNcLnV9qLGdMyYy2jo
transaction
bbba78c23c217245a84698c7ef8a5c7462d4f18303fa32ea7555314c3be74ee9
confirmations
221450
spent
true